Highlights d An atlas of 101 human cell substrates of SARS-CoV-2 3CL pro and 58 candidate substrates is presented d SARS-CoV-2 3CL pro redundantly targets the hippo and antiviral xenophagy pathways d Galectin-8 binds as an intracellular sensor for CoV-2 spike protein that 3CL pro cuts d Cytosolic translocation of PTBP1 from the nucleus follows proteolytic removal of an NLS
